百亚股份(003006):线下渠道稳增 电商有望重回较快增长
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-08-18 08:39
Core Viewpoint - Baiya Co., Ltd. reported a year-on-year revenue increase of 15.1% in the first half of 2025, reaching 1.764 billion yuan, while net profit attributable to shareholders rose by 4.6% to 188 million yuan. The company faced challenges in the second quarter due to negative public sentiment affecting online sales, but it is expected to recover in the third quarter as operational strategies are optimized [1][2]. Revenue Performance - The company's revenue for the first half of 2025 was 1.764 billion yuan, with a year-on-year increase of 15.1%. The second quarter revenue was 768 million yuan, showing a slight increase of 0.2% year-on-year [1][2]. - The revenue from the "Free Point" sanitary napkin product line reached 1.687 billion yuan in the first half of 2025,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 20.5%. The health product series, including probiotics and organic cotton, is expected to account for over 50% of total revenue, up more than 8 percentage points year-on-year [2]. Channel Performance - Offline sales showed robust growth, with a year-on-year increase of 39.8% in the first half of 2025. Specific regions such as Sichuan-Chongqing, Yunnan-Guizhou-Shaanxi, and surrounding provinces saw revenue growth of 13.1%, 14.7%, and 124.2%, respectively [2]. - Online sales were negatively impacted by public sentiment, resulting in a year-on-year decline of 9.4% in the first half of 2025. However, data indicates that the decline in GMV on platforms like Tmall, JD, and Douyin has narrowed in July, suggesting a potential recovery in the third quarter [2]. Profitability and Cost Management - The company's gross profit margin for the first half of 2025 was 53.2%, a decrease of 1.2 percentage points year-on-year, primarily due to increased logistics and packaging costs in the e-commerce channel. Adjusting for accounting impacts, the gross margin is expected to remain stable year-on-year [3]. - The operating expense ratio for the first half of 2025 was 40.7%, an increase of 0.5 percentage points year-on-year. The sales expense ratio rose by 1.1 percentage points to 36.4%, driven by increased marketing expenditures due to public sentiment challenges [3]. Profit Forecast and Valuation - The company maintains its profit forecast for 2025-2027, projecting net profits of 372 million, 487 million, and 657 million yuan, with year-on-year growth rates of 29%, 31%, and 35%, respectively. Corresponding EPS estimates are 0.87, 1.13, and 1.53 yuan [4]. - Based on a competitive analysis, the company is assigned a target price of 34.8 yuan for 2025, reflecting a 40 times PE ratio, supported by its strong offline channel and anticipated recovery in online sales [4].
